UR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 89489
[ Назад ]

Исходное сообщение
"Мониторинг соединения с сетью Интернет"

Отправлено robertino , 01-Авг-10 18:29 
Исходные данные:
пара сотен автономно работающих устройств территориально разбросаных, соединение с Интернет через модемы, оператор sky link, внешних ip нет, устройства постоянно сосут контент из Интернет, для удаленного управления они все цепляются к vpn серверу - для получения команд управления, но этот сервер может быть недоступен а Интернет при этом доступен (тоесть его нельзя использовать в качестве индикатора наличия соединения). Требуется работа канала Интернет 24/7 - нужно чтобы устройства самовосстанавливали соединение. Сейчас сделан для теста простой скрипт с ping сервера в Интернет (www.ru) раз в минуту, но когда устройтсв будет много - меня терзает сомнение что этот сервер может посчитать такие постоянные пинги как атаку. Есть ли какой-то более грамотный метод для моего случая или такой сервер который не будет считать мои пинги как атаку ?

Содержание

Сообщения в этом обсуждении
"Мониторинг соединения с сетью Интернет"
Отправлено ДорогойДрук , 02-Авг-10 10:16 
Не совсем понятно, что вам нужно.
Если нужно переподключение к впн серверу в случае обрыва впн, то назачем пинговать левые серверы из интернета?
У любого впн-клиента есть опция в конфиге "переподключаться в случае разрыва".

"Мониторинг соединения с сетью Интернет"
Отправлено robertino , 02-Авг-10 17:14 
Впн сервер тут вообще сбоку - я же написал что у клиентов нет внешних ip поэтому к ним из Интернет не подключиться (модемы беспроводные - обычный ppp), чтобы ими можно было управлять удаленно сделана приватная сеть. В общем я подумал и решил пинговать гейт провайдера и только по мере необходимости - у меня есть скрипт следящий за работой основного клиента - допишу в нем пинг.

"Мониторинг соединения с сетью Интернет"
Отправлено ДорогойДрук , 02-Авг-10 19:48 
Я все еще не могу понять, назачем вам мониторинг со стороны клиента?

Если у клиента оборвется связь, ваш мониторинг все-равно не сможет вам сообщить о неполадках.


"Мониторинг соединения с сетью Интернет"
Отправлено robertino , 02-Авг-10 21:43 
>Я все еще не могу понять, назачем вам мониторинг со стороны клиента?
>
>
>Если у клиента оборвется связь, ваш мониторинг все-равно не сможет вам сообщить
>о неполадках.

Мне сообщать не нужно ничего :) Достаточно перезапустить клиента. С чего вы взяли что клиент сам себя мониторит ? Для аппаратных неполадках есть сторожевой таймер, для клиента есть отдельный скрипт который раз в минуту проверяет его состояние и если клиент отключился - включает его, я сейчас просто добавлю к этому пинг и буду проверять если клиент отключился еще и состояние линка - если гейт не пингуется буду перезапускать ppp.


"Мониторинг соединения с сетью Интернет"
Отправлено ДорогойДрук , 03-Авг-10 13:21 
Вот из-за таких горе-программистов админам приходится вырубать или сильно урезать удобный инструмент icmp
В результате появляются псевдопотерьки в трассировках...
А нормальные пользователи раз в полгода не могут провести первичную диагностику самостоятельно, без мозгоимения техподдержки провайдера.

"Мониторинг соединения с сетью Интернет"
Отправлено robertino , 03-Авг-10 19:45 
>Вот из-за таких горе-программистов админам приходится вырубать или сильно урезать удобный инструмент
>icmp

Если бы у горе-админов не пропадала связь с Интернет при живом ppp соединении - не нужно было бы никого пинговать - я же не против просто проверить наличие интерфейса локально, да вот к несчастью болванов среди тех кто считает себя админом очень много.